New Board Member Proposed for Atlas Copco AB

29.03.2022
Atlas Copco’s Nomination Committee proposes Heléne Mellquist as new member of the Board of Directors of Atlas Copco AB from April 26.

Heléne Mellquist, born 1964, is a Swedish citizen with a Bachelor in International Business Studies from University of Gothenburg. She is a Board member of Alfa Laval AB and Thule Group AB and President of Volvo Penta. Previous positions include Senior Vice President of Volvo Trucks Europe and Volvo Trucks International. Heléne Mellquist has also held the position as CEO of TransAtlantic AB.

The proposal includes re-election of Board members Hans Stråberg (Chair), Staffan Bohman, Mats Rahmström, Johan Forssell, Anna Ohlsson-Leijon, Gordon Riske and Peter Wallenberg Jr. Tina Donikowski does not stand for re-election.

Shareholders will vote on the Nomination Committee’s proposal by postal vote or at Atlas Copco’s Annual General Meeting on April 26, 2022, in Aula Medica in Solna, Sweden.
